Preventing Pelvic Organ Prolapse Lifestyle Changes and Risk Reduction

Pelvic organ prolapse (POP) is a condition that affects millions of women worldwide, yet it remains relatively misunderstood and underdiscussed. It occurs when the muscles and ligaments supporting the pelvic organs weaken, causing one or more of the organs to bulge into the vagina.

• Causes:

• Pregnancy and childbirth: The strain of pregnancy and childbirth, particularly vaginal delivery, can weaken the pelvic floor muscles and lead to prolapse.

• Aging: As women age, the tissues that support the pelvic organs naturally weaken, increasing the risk of prolapse.

• Chronic constipation and straining: Chronic constipation and frequent straining during bowel movements can put pressure on the pelvic floor and contribute to prolapse.

• Obesity: Excess weight can put additional strain on the pelvic floor muscles and increase the risk of prolapse.

• Genetic predisposition: Some women may have a genetic predisposition to pelvic organ prolapse, making them more susceptible to developing the condition.

• Symptoms:

The symptoms of pelvic organ prolapse can vary depending on the severity of the condition and which organs are involved. Common symptoms include:

• A feeling of pressure or fullness in the pelvic area: Many women with pelvic organ prolapse describe a sensation of heaviness or pressure in the vagina or pelvic region.

• Pelvic pain: Discomfort or pain in the pelvis, lower abdomen, or lower back can occur as a result of pelvic organ prolapse.
